Bassillac

City in Nouvelle-Aquitaine, France

Overview

Bassillac is a charming village in the Dordogne region of Nouvelle-Aquitaine, blending rural tranquility with rich cultural history. Its proximity to the city of Périgueux makes it ideal for those seeking a peaceful base near urban amenities.
